About C. Whitaker
C. Whitaker is a scholar working on Renewable Energy, Sustainability and the Environment, Electrical and Electronic Engineering, Artificial Intelligence, Control and Systems Engineering and Environmental Engineering, having authored 30 papers that have together received 324 indexed citations. Recurring topics across this work include Photovoltaic System Optimization Techniques (16 papers), Solar Radiation and Photovoltaics (10 papers), Solar Thermal and Photovoltaic Systems (7 papers), solar cell performance optimization (5 papers), Smart Grid Energy Management (5 papers), Photovoltaic Systems and Sustainability (4 papers), Thermal Analysis in Power Transmission (3 papers) and Power System Reliability and Maintenance (3 papers). The work is most often cited by research in Renewable Energy, Sustainability and the Environment (207 citations), Energy Engineering and Power Technology (12 citations), Artificial Intelligence (131 citations), Electrical and Electronic Engineering (165 citations) and Environmental Engineering (34 citations). C. Whitaker has collaborated with scholars based in United States and Italy. Frequent co-authors include T. Townsend, Jeff Newmiller, D. Myers, H. Wenger, David L. King, J.A. Kratochvil, W.E. Boyson, William Marion, R. Hulstrom and Keith Emery. Their work appears in journals such as Solar Energy, Journal of Cardiac Failure, Medical Devices Evidence and Research, Conference record of the IEEE Photovoltaic Specialists Conference and University of North Texas Digital Library (University of North Texas).
